It seems that the idea of promoting your indie-produced game title (which is generally intended for a PC/XBLA/PSN/WiiWare release) inside…
Read More

It seems that the idea of promoting your indie-produced game title (which is generally intended for a PC/XBLA/PSN/WiiWare release) inside…
Read More